Be sure to think about what uses you have for the revolver before you purchase. Do you want to carry concealed at some point, shoot it a lot at the range, or is this just for the house? I kind of lean towards other's suggestion of engraved grips. This accomplishes the commemoration you seek, is a lot less expensive, and will not hurt resale if you ever look to sell it.
For best all around service, I would choose an S&W K,L,or N frame or a Ruger GP-100. The barrel length would be dependent on what you want to do with.
